Seeds of Change: The Xiaogang Experiment

This chapter recounts the struggles of farmers in Xiaogang, China, as they confront food shortages and apathy within a rigid communist system. A secret gathering sparks a revolutionary idea allowing families to cultivate their own plots of land, leading to increased productivity and a shift towards capitalism. It highlights the complexities of transitioning from collective farming to personal ownership amid political and social tensions in 1978 China.
